Just minutes from downtown Nairobi, this unique park allows you to spot lions, leopards, giraffes, buffalo, and more against the city skyline—a truly rare urban safari experience.
Home to the Great Migration, Masai Mara hosts millions of wildebeest, zebras, and gazelles in an awe-inspiring cycle of survival. Encounter dense populations of lions, cheetahs, and elephants while visiting the Maasai communities that maintain traditional herding lifestyles.
Kenya’s largest parks, Tsavo East and West, are home to the Big Five and massive herds of elephants. Explore vast savannahs, volcanic landscapes, and hidden waterfalls in these iconic reserves.
Famous for its unique wildlife, including Grevy’s zebra, reticulated giraffes, and African wild dogs, Samburu also shelters nearly a thousand elephants. Engage with the local Samburu people for an authentic cultural experience.
Set against the majestic Mount Kilimanjaro, Amboseli is known for its incredible elephant herds and stunning photo opportunities with Africa’s highest peak as a backdrop.
Famed for its vibrant flamingoes and thriving rhino sanctuary, Lake Nakuru offers some of Kenya’s most spectacular birdwatching and wildlife encounters.
Protecting rhinos from poaching, Ol Pejeta is also home to the Sweetwaters Chimpanzee Sanctuary, where you can see rescued chimps in their natural habitat—the only place in Kenya for this unique experience.
Dive into Kenya’s coastal wonders: snorkel alongside dolphins, turtles, and colorful coral reefs. These marine parks, often called the rainforests of the sea, offer dazzling underwater adventures for all ages.
A cooler, forested escape, Aberdare features waterfalls, mountain streams, and lush rainforest—perfect for those seeking a different kind of safari away from the plains.
For hiking enthusiasts, climb Mt. Longonot’s extinct volcano or explore the glaciers and mountain lakes of Mt. Kenya, Africa’s second-highest peak, for breathtaking views and adventure.
Less visited but teeming with wildlife, Meru offers rolling hills, rivers, and lush jungles. This is where Joy Adamson famously released Elsa the lioness in Born Free. Experience untamed beauty without the crowds.
Lake Naivasha is one of Kenya’s most scenic freshwater lakes, located just northwest of Nairobi in Nakuru County. Part of the Rift Valley lake system, Lake Naivasha offers a peaceful and picturesque safari experience with abundant wildlife and birdlife.
